Related skills
jenkins python linux kernel fuzzing syzkallerπ Description
- Design, develop, and maintain test plans for Ubuntu kernel quality
- Build automated test infrastructure for multi-version/kernel architectures
- Maintain long-lived test suites across years of maintenance
- Develop and maintain CI/CD pipelines for kernel validation
- Conduct performance benchmarking and regression detection across releases
- Develop fuzzing harnesses using syzkaller/Trinity to find issues
π― Requirements
- Significant programming experience in Python
- Experience with test frameworks such as LTP, kselftest, xfstests, stress-ng
- Experience designing and executing system-level functional/stress/regression tests
- Familiarity with CI/CD systems (Jenkins, GitHub CI, or similar)
- Experience maintaining test suites across multiple supported kernel versions
- Familiarity with Linux kernel internals and subsystems
π Benefits
- Fully remote working environment
- 2,000USD per annum learning budget
- Annual compensation review
- Recognition rewards
- Annual holiday leave
- Parental Leave
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est β fin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!